    if your car's refrigerant was r-12 and had not gone through conversion, most likely it is still using r-12. r-134a is the recommended replacement for r-12

    R11 and R12 are banned along with some other types of refrigirant. R134a is the acceptable freon.

    As for stoping 98 and older cars, they are just going to give the corrupt a new source of income. They should just enforce this during registration of the car. It might not prevent graft but at least you don't have people flagging down cars and creating traffic jams.
